Output 3362d4b6f58ebe422a421dd65ee63694169efc99b5864016421d990ced056685:0

value
6286908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2afab2f28169b955218e5aad62f757273513738e OP_EQUAL
address
35cGdUQpz7UsETTJWusJaubptRUh3Hd39H
transaction
3362d4b6f58ebe422a421dd65ee63694169efc99b5864016421d990ced056685
spent
true